How Many Calories in a Garlic Knot


Garlic knots are a popular side dish that many people enjoy alongside their favorite Italian dishes. These delicious bread rolls are typically made tying strips of dough into knots and then baking them until they turn golden brown. While they may be small in size, many people wonder how many calories are in a garlic knot. In this article, we will explore the calorie content of garlic knots and answer some common questions related to this tasty treat.

One garlic knot typically contains around 70-90 calories. However, it’s important to note that the exact calorie count may vary depending on the size and ingredients used in the recipe. Some garlic knots may be larger and therefore have slightly more calories, while others may be smaller and have fewer calories.

1. Are garlic knots high in calories?
Garlic knots are relatively low in calories compared to other bread-based side dishes. However, the calorie count can add up if you consume them in large quantities.

3. Are there any health benefits to eating garlic knots?
While garlic knots are not particularly nutrient-dense, they do provide some carbohydrates and a small amount of protein. However, they are often high in sodium and unhealthy fats.

4. Can garlic knots be part of a healthy diet?
In moderation, garlic knots can be enjoyed as part of a healthy, balanced diet. However, it’s important to be mindful of portion sizes and consume them in moderation.

5. Are there any lower-calorie alternatives to traditional garlic knots?
If you’re looking for a lower-calorie alternative, you can try making garlic knots with whole wheat or low-fat dough. Additionally, baking them instead of frying can save some calories.

9. Are there any gluten-free garlic knot options available?
Yes, there are gluten-free garlic knot recipes available that use alternative flours like almond or rice flour.

10. How can I make garlic knots healthier?
To make garlic knots healthier, use whole wheat or low-fat dough, reduce the amount of oil or butter used, and bake instead of frying them.

11. Can I freeze garlic knots?
Yes, you can freeze garlic knots. Just make sure to store them in an airtight container or freezer bag to maintain their freshness.

12. Can I reheat garlic knots?
Yes, you can reheat garlic knots in the oven or microwave. However, be aware that reheating may affect their texture.

13. Are garlic knots vegan-friendly?
Most traditional garlic knot recipes contain dairy, but you can easily make vegan-friendly garlic knots using dairy-free substitutes like vegan butter and non-dairy milk.
